Title: Loricum - A Video Game by a group of 13-18 year olds
Post by: cubehouse on Sun 11/07/2010 13:03:26
Hi all,

Thought I should post this on here as we're just finishing up a really cool project with a youth group in the English countryside. This group of 19 13-18 year olds have been taught programming for the first time, drawn all their own graphics and wrote all the code inside AGS to make this game.

The game is based on a play that was written by some of the young people a number of years ago - about the building of a reservoir near a local community. The construction caused a massive differ in opinions between the villages and broke many friendships. You play a journalist visiting the village many years later, discovering the impact of the construction. But, you find some secrets about the villagers past that could lead to an unpleasant discovery for the villagers.

The game features 3 different endings depending on how you interact with the villagers. In the end, you must try and persuade somebody to not end their life, hopefully you can choose the right things to say and save them (yep, the kids wrote all of this too).

Quick history of the project, had a theatre company email me about a year and a half ago asking about creating video games (I had a history with the company), we (eventually) got some youth funding for the project.

Over the easter holidays this year, they had 2-3 full days of learning how to draw the backgrounds, people and objects etc. Then a 2-day programming session and a good day of game design to write the script etc.

Then, it was on and off for a number of months (they all have exams etc). Basically finishing the game this week. It's their first ever attempt at anything like this, but it has turned out really well so far :)

If they've learnt nothing else, they have witnessed a computer scientist getting very angry and very stressed at software not working 1 hour before a big launch event and how important it is to keep regular backups ;) [blame Dropbox - Dropbox is an evil game-killer]
